The first podcast from our Festival of Fear Tour 2009 is up and ready to go. We discuss and review Mind Seizure, a haunted attraction in Colorado Springs, CO.
SPOILER ALERT – there are a few details about the haunt in our review.
The first podcast from our Festival of Fear Tour 2009 is up and ready to go. We discuss and review Mind Seizure, a haunted attraction in Colorado Springs, CO.
SPOILER ALERT – there are a few details about the haunt in our review.